Output f4268dc76845283e1e97a23873da03d1f540e6867616850e608c84d150dea11a:1

value
1532682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 863d72bcc712041e69881b4323c887a733368bd8 OP_EQUAL
address
3Dvp5k8BQrF7EZv9hDMYqk1sZ8pA1XGUQe
transaction
f4268dc76845283e1e97a23873da03d1f540e6867616850e608c84d150dea11a
spent
true